The Union Gap center is approximately 2 miles south of Central Washington State Fair and 3 miles east of Perry Technical Institute.
Union Gap, WA experiences a semi-arid climate with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ters, providing a variety of activities throughout the year. Summers here are warm and dry, with temperatures reaching around 88°F in July. It's a great time to visit the Central Washington Agricultural Museum or have a picnic at Fullbright Park. In June, don't miss the Old Town Days & Civil War Reenactment on Father's Day weekend—it's one of Washington's largest events of its kind and really fun for families. When fall comes, the weather cools down a bit. September is a fantastic time to visit because the temperatures are just right, and there aren't as many people around. It's a great time to attend the Union Gap Corn Maze and Pumpkin Patch, a family-friendly attraction held throughout October. Winter in this area might be cold, with temperatures dropping to around 25°F at night, but the Annual Old Town Lighted Christmas Parade and other community events keep things lively. Spring is one of the most popular times to visit the city. The weather is mild, so it's ideal for exploring without the summer heat. Plus, it's when Asparafest takes place, celebrating the local asparagus harvest with cooking contests and tastings that foodies would love.

Union Gap, Washington is a destination brimming with both natural beauty and cultural attractions, making it a worthwhile visit for travelers of all kinds. The city has a little something for everyone, making it a great choice for any visitor. For those who love the outdoors, Union Gap offers plenty of opportunities to enjoy nature. Tourists can head over to Ahtanum Youth Activities Park for some sports or a family picnic. Then there are Loudon and Cahalan Parks, which are perfect for a leisurely walk or a relaxing picnic. Meanwhile, the Sunnyside-Snake River Wildlife Area is a must-see for bird watchers or those interested in local fauna. It's a peaceful spot where they can fish for trout or enjoy the wildlife along the Yakima River. But Union Gap isn't just about the great outdoors; it's also home to some delightful cultural gems. Take a step back in time at the Majestic Theater, a venue that offers a mix of classic films and live performances. It's the perfect place to unwind after a day of adventure, with a bucket of popcorn in hand and a comfy seat waiting for you. And you can't miss the Valley Mall. This bustling hub is the go-to spot for retail therapy, where you can find everything from trendy fashion to unique crafts. Plus, with its variety of dining options, it's an ideal place to refuel and soak up the local atmosphere.
